About this earthquake

On July 15, 2025 at 15:42 UTC, a magnitude M1.1 earthquake occurred near 8 km WSW of Ralston, Oklahoma (United States). Earthquakes of this small magnitude are usually barely noticeable and cause no damage.

The event was recorded by USGS. United States: 210 earthquakes were recorded in the past 24 hours, the strongest reaching M4.7.

Why depth matters

Shallow quakes release energy near the surface — shaking is felt more strongly and damage potential is higher.
